MARCH 6, 1929
SINCE the beginning of February, there have been 40 incidents of stealing suitcases from unattended cars in the West End. This particular offence will continue so long as careless owners leave valuable goods in their cars. More suspected persons are arrested for hovering around unattended motor-cars than in any other class of potential felony.
MARCH 6, 1967
MOST people are in favour of abortion in certain clearly defined circumstances. This is revealed in a survey by National Opinion Polls on behalf of the Abortion Law Reform Association. The survey shows a marked increase of sympathy for reform since a poll in 1965. [The law was changed seven months later to allow doctors to perform abortions lawfully under certain conditions.]
